Nosferatu 2024
Vampires have evolved over the past century. I indulge in the romance of True Blood, Vampire Diaries, IWTV, Twilight, and more comedic takes like Buffy and WWDITS. The toxic, push-and-pull dynamics of these relationships - the allure and the denial - are compelling. A guilty fantasy.
Eggers brings us back to the genre's roots. This Nosferatu is a shadow of dread and despair, inflicting a relentless and devastating affliction upon its victims. There is no love in its mental and physical assault - it is an all-consuming plague. Ellen's romance is a tragedy that lies elsewhere.
We are humbly reminded.

Saltburn 2023
This review may contain spoilers. I can handle the truth.
Saltburn starts strong but loses tempo as Oliver's complexity, emotions, and intentions are simplified, opting for elementary flashbacks and in-your-face explanations. Audience interpretation and mystery are neglected. Brevity over depth, no wonder TikTok ate this shit up.
Did enjoy the performances, esp from Archie Madekwe (Farleigh). Excited to see more from him.
